This opportunity resides with Global Security (GS) within HII Mission Technologies. The Global Security group delivers live, virtual, and constructive (LVC) solutions; fleet sustainment; nuclear and environmental services; and Australia business operations. As a trusted partner to military customers, HII designs and operates the largest LVC enterprise for cross-domain battle readiness. With over 40 years of experience, HII maintains and modernizes the majority of the U.S. Navy’s fleet, ensuring high readiness across maritime defense systems. Additionally, HII supports the Department of Energy’s national security mission through site management, operations, and environmental cleanup.

About the role

HII Mission Technologies is seeking a Software Engineer to develop space combat power and multi-domain simulation software. This software supports force structure planning, Digital Test and Training – Synthetic Environment, Joint Combatant Command analysis and operations, Space Force testing and training, and research and development of space systems. As a Software Engineer, you will maintain and manage workflow for junior engineers while leading projects under the Space Protection and Response Solution program.
